How Tipos de Sangre Actually Works
To understand the fuss, it's essential to grasp the basics. Tipos de sangre refers to the different classifications of human blood based on the presence or absence of specific antigens on the red blood cells. The most commonly recognized system is the ABO blood group system, which categorizes blood into four groups: A, B, AB, and O. Common Misconceptions About Tipos de Sangre
I've heard that certain blood types are linked to specific personality traits. Is there any truth to this?
Unfortunately, there is no conclusive evidence to support the claim that blood type is linked to personality traits. This myth has been debunked by numerous scientific studies.
